Jersey Law 4/1969 INSULAR INSURANCE (AMENDMENT No. 16) (JERSEY) LAW, 1969. ____________ A LAW to amend the Insular Insurance (Jersey) Law, 1950, sanctioned by Order of Her Majesty in Council of the 10th day of FEBRUARY, 1969. ____________ ( Registered on the 14 th day of March, 1969 ). ____________ STATES OF JERSEY. ____________ The 22nd day of October, 1968. ____________ T HE STATES, subject to the sanction of Her Most Excellent Majesty in Council, have adopted the following Law : - ARTICLE 1 In paragraph (2) of Article 8 of the Insular Insurance (Jersey) Law, 1950, 1 as amended 2 (hereinafter referred to as “the principal Law”) the word “sickness” shall be deleted. ARTICLE 2 (1) In sub-paragraph ( a ) of paragraph (2) of Article 20 of the principal Law 3 for the words “thirteen weeks” there shall be substituted the words “fifty-two weeks”. (2) Paragraph (2) of Article 21 of the principal Law 4 is hereby repealed. ARTICLE 3 (1) This Law may be cited as the Insular Insurance (Amendment No. 16) (Jersey) Law, 1969, and this Law and the Insular Insurance (Jersey) Laws, 1950 to 1968, may be cited together as the Insular Insurance (Jersey) Laws, 1950 to 1969. (2) This Law shall come into force on the promulgation thereof with the exception of paragraph (1) of Article 2, which shall be deemed to have come into force on the sixteenth day of April, 1968.
